[bisq-network/bisq] Add protection tools (#5053)

chimp1984 notifications at github.com
Mon Jan 4 19:14:23 CET 2021


Implements protection tools in context of API deployment (bisq-network/projects#46)

Replaced #5051
You can view, comment on, or merge this pull request online at:

  https://github.com/bisq-network/bisq/pull/5053

-- Commit Summary --

  * Extract methods for show all and edit entries.
  * Add toggle for filtering offers which can be taken with users accounts
  * Add null checks
  * Add disableApi flag to filter
  * Merge branch 'add-toggle-for-hiding-not-takable-offers' into add-new-filter-entries
  * Add missing Filter params in tests
  * Add denyApiTaker field to Preferences
  * Add isTakerApiUser field to OfferAvailabilityRequest

-- File Changes --

    M core/src/main/java/bisq/core/api/CoreApi.java (10)
    M core/src/main/java/bisq/core/api/CoreOffersService.java (15)
    M core/src/main/java/bisq/core/api/CoreTradesService.java (2)
    M core/src/main/java/bisq/core/filter/Filter.java (24)
    M core/src/main/java/bisq/core/offer/AvailabilityResult.java (4)
    A core/src/main/java/bisq/core/offer/OfferFilter.java (209)
    M core/src/main/java/bisq/core/offer/OpenOfferManager.java (65)
    M core/src/main/java/bisq/core/offer/availability/OfferAvailabilityModel.java (7)
    M core/src/main/java/bisq/core/offer/availability/tasks/SendOfferAvailabilityRequest.java (3)
    M core/src/main/java/bisq/core/offer/messages/OfferAvailabilityRequest.java (11)
    M core/src/main/java/bisq/core/trade/TradeManager.java (11)
    M core/src/main/java/bisq/core/user/Preferences.java (14)
    M core/src/main/java/bisq/core/user/PreferencesPayload.java (10)
    M core/src/main/resources/i18n/displayStrings.properties (3)
    M core/src/test/java/bisq/core/user/UserPayloadModelVOTest.java (3)
    M core/src/test/java/bisq/core/util/FeeReceiverSelectorTest.java (3)
    M desktop/src/main/java/bisq/desktop/main/offer/MutableOfferViewModel.java (2)
    M desktop/src/main/java/bisq/desktop/main/offer/offerbook/OfferBookView.java (209)
    M desktop/src/main/java/bisq/desktop/main/offer/offerbook/OfferBookViewModel.java (136)
    M desktop/src/main/java/bisq/desktop/main/offer/takeoffer/TakeOfferDataModel.java (4)
    M desktop/src/main/java/bisq/desktop/main/overlays/windows/FilterWindow.java (6)
    M desktop/src/main/java/bisq/desktop/main/settings/preferences/PreferencesView.java (9)
    M desktop/src/test/java/bisq/desktop/main/offer/offerbook/OfferBookViewModelTest.java (22)
    M proto/src/main/proto/pb.proto (6)

-- Patch Links --

https://github.com/bisq-network/bisq/pull/5053.patch
https://github.com/bisq-network/bisq/pull/5053.diff

-- 
You are receiving this because you are subscribed to this thread.
Reply to this email directly or view it on GitHub:
https://github.com/bisq-network/bisq/pull/5053
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.bisq.network/pipermail/bisq-github/attachments/20210104/5d7cf4dd/attachment-0001.htm>


More information about the bisq-github mailing list